The 2005 Harley-Davidson Road King Police carries the same valanced fenders and classic touring stance as its civilian sibling, but under the tank sits the fuel-injected Twin Cam 88 that law enforcement agencies leaned on for highway patrol duty. These fleet bikes logged serious mileage with zero factory infotainment — no screen, no navigation, nothing but a speedometer and a radio panel wired for police comms, not music. Built on the same chassis Harley supplied to departments nationwide, the 2005 Road King Police pairs its 1450cc Twin Cam 88 with a stripped-down control package the civilian Road King never had — geared for pursuit duty, not entertainment. That bare-bones setup means there's no factory audio harness to fight when wiring in modern electronics.
